At Sanger’s auto garage, three out of every five cars brought in for service need an oil change. Of the cars that need an oil ch
Alina [70]

Answer:

The probability that a car that comes into the garage needs both an oil change and a tire rotation is \frac{12}{35}.

Step-by-step explanation:

The conditional probability of an event <em>B</em> given that another event <em>A</em> has already occurred is:

P(B|A)=\frac{P(A\cap B)}{P(A)}

Denote the events as follows:

<em>X</em> = cars brought in for service need an oil change

<em>Y</em> = cars brought in for service need a tire rotation

The information provided is:

P(X)=\frac{3}{5}

P(Y|X)=\frac{4}{7}

Compute the value of P (X ∩ Y) as follows:

   P(Y|X)=\frac{P(X\cap Y)}{P(X)}

             \frac{4}{7}=\frac{P(X\cap Y)}{3/5}

P(X\cap Y)=\frac{4}{7}\times \frac{3}{5}

                =\frac{12}{35}

Thus, the probability that a car that comes into the garage needs both an oil change and a tire rotation is \frac{12}{35}.
